# The Georgi-Glashow Model
|
||
|
||
The Georgi-Glashow model is a grand unified theory that unifies the Standard Model gauge group into
|
||
`SU(5)`.

/-- The homomorphism of the Standard Model gauge group into the Georgi-Glashow gauge group, i.e.,
|
||
the group homomorphism `SU(3) × SU(2) × U(1) → SU(5)` taking `(h, g, α)` to
|
||
`blockdiag (α ^ 3 g, α ^ (-2) h)`.
